Academia meets the Sopranos: Sopranos wins

There’s a lot of essays out there on the Sopranos, but like a lot of pop criticism (and academia in general), there’s so little substance to these essays that, once you get past the paragraphs name-dropping theorists and philosophers, past the paragraphs that awkwardly sum up the film/tv show for those who’ve never seen it (but are snoozy to those who do), and finally past the references to the other books and films the author has read, there’s very little analysis. I spent a little while looking around the web for some good reading on The Sopranos, and while Salon has a few good articles, this one by Martha P. Nochimson is one of the best: Tony’s Options: The Sopranos and the Televisuality of the Gangster Genre
